Koziary
Koziary is a settlement in the administrative district of Gmina Tczew, within Tczew County, Pomeranian Voivodeship, in northern Poland. It lies approximately 6 km south-west of Tczew and 35 km south of the regional capital Gdańsk.| Tap on a place to explore it |
